Marathi Tamasha and YZ

Tamasha has always been, and will always be, my absolute favorite movie. However, I recently rewatched the Marathi film YZ, and viewing it this time completely opened my eyes.

While both films are profound, beautiful masterpieces about rescuing your inner child and breaking free from societal expectations, comparing the journeys of Ved and Gajanan made me realize something fascinating. Gajanan’s arc actually achieves a much higher, more mature level of independent self-actualisation.

The Contrast in the MirrorIn Tamasha, Ved’s journey is deeply psychological and poetic, but it is heavily dependent on an external catalyst. Ved needs Tara. She acts as his mirror, desperately pulling him out of his corporate robot mode and reminding him of who he truly was in Corsica. Without Tara witnessing and triggering his breakdown, Ved might have remained trapped forever.

His path to freedom is deeply intertwined with romance.Gajanan’s journey in YZ, on the other hand, is beautifully grounded and entirely self-driven. He doesn't find happiness by checking off milestones like marriage or career markers, nor does he rely on a romantic savior to pull him out of his shell. He realizes that the presence of a witness doesn't validate your journey your relationship with yourself does.

Rejecting the Binary: True Autonomy What makes Gajanan’s character arc so brilliant is how he completely rejects the lazy binary choices society and traditional cinema presents us with. Usually, standard romantic movies offer two paths: conform to the rigid, traditional blueprint, or rebel by choosing the absolute opposite.Gajanan rejects both:He rejects Prana Rekha (played by Sai Tamhankar), the "societally perfect, traditional girl" that everyone thinks is his perfect match. By saying no to her, he explicitly rejects society's expectations.

He also rejects the hyper-modern young college girl.In many films, a protagonist rejects the traditional choice only to run toward a modern rebel to prove a point. By rejecting both, Gajanan realizes that choosing the absolute opposite of what society wants is still letting society dictate your choices through inversion. He stops reacting against external forces and looks entirely inward. His final choices are genuinely, beautifully autonomous.

The Ultimate Proof of Maturity: Releasing SaileeThe final masterstroke of Gajanan’s development lies in how he handles Sailee. In a lesser film, the protagonist would demand that she recognize his worth, or her rejection would break him. Instead, Gajanan displays immense ego dissolution. He happily accepts that she is not ready to marry him, harbors zero bitterness, and actively helps marry her off to the love of her life.

While Ved’s breakthrough in Tamasha is a spectacular, chaotic, and anxious grasp for Tara to save him, Gajanan’s breakthrough is quiet, selfless, and enlightened. He doesn't need to possess someone to be whole. He shows us that there is a child inside all of us trying to say something, and keeping that child alive is how we find true happiness whether someone is there to witness it or not.

Reviews My Theatrical Watches (7th August 2026)

2). DC (2026)

Top notch stuff by Arun Matheswaran after the Captain Miller of a letdown. The opening art is so nice to look at that it'll pull in instantly and it just gets better from then.

And OH MY GOD, Anirudh just shines in this. His music already is enough to pull a film up but the way sound editing has been done in DC, its just mind blowing. The classical OST works beautifully.

DC is a MUST WATCH in the theatres.

3). Thudakkam (2026)

Now, that's how you do a feminist movie. Isn't preachy and hits all the right notes. The storyline, the whole social commentary and the action. It would be a shame if I didn't mention the villain in the film. With no dialogues up until the last act of the film, he carries it so amazingly that you feel the intensity through his actions. Last time I got chills like that by a villain was in Pani by Joju George.

It was quite a decent film for me, overall.
